Assisted Living Costs in Glendale Wisconsin
When considering a transition to assisted living, one of the primary concerns for many families is the cost. In Glendale, Wisconsin, the financial aspect of assisted living is an important consideration for prospective residents and their loved ones. It's essential to understand not only the monthly fees but also what those fees cover in terms of care and services.
The median monthly cost of assisted living in Wisconsin hovers around $5,500, according to Genworth's Cost of Care Study. However, in Glendale, the costs are slightly more favorable, with the average monthly expense for assisted living facilities being approximately $4,975. This amount is a significant factor to weigh against the individual's needs for care, the quality of life provided, and the amenities offered by the facility.
Residents in Glendale have the added advantage of being in close proximity to a number of reputable healthcare facilities, including the Orthopaedic Hospital of Wisconsin, Ascension SE Wisconsin Hospital-St, Ascension Columbia Saint Mary's Hospital-Milwaukee Campus, and Aurora Sinai Medical Center. Access to these hospitals ensures that residents have quick and comprehensive medical support when needed, which can be a comforting thought for both the residents and their families.
For those concerned about managing these costs, it's worth exploring government support programs that may be available in Glendale. Options such as Medicaid and other state-specific programs can provide financial assistance to those who qualify, helping to alleviate some of the financial burdens associated with assisted living expenses.

Assisted Living vs Memory Care vs Nursing Home vs Independent Living in Glendale Wisconsin
When considering long-term care options in Glendale, Wisconsin, it's essential to understand the differences between Assisted Living, Memory Care, Nursing Homes, and Independent Living facilities to make an informed decision that suits the needs of you or your loved ones.
Assisted Living facilities in Glendale offer a supportive environment for individuals who require assistance with daily activities such as bathing, dressing, and medication management. Residents live in private or semi-private apartments and have access to communal dining and social activities. These facilities are ideal for those who wish to maintain a level of independence while receiving the necessary support.
Memory Care units, often located within Assisted Living facilities or as standalone communities, provide specialized care for individuals with Alzheimer's disease or other forms of dementia. The staff in these units are trained to handle the unique challenges associated with memory impairments, and the environment is designed to be safe and easy to navigate to minimize confusion and enhance the quality of life for residents.
Nursing Homes, also known as Skilled Nursing Facilities, offer a higher level of medical care. They are staffed with healthcare professionals such as nurses and therapists who can provide 24-hour supervision and complex medical attention. This option is suitable for individuals with significant health issues that require ongoing medical care.
Independent Living communities cater to older adults who are relatively active and independent but wish to live in a community setting with other seniors. These facilities typically offer a variety of amenities, such as fitness centers, housekeeping services, and group activities, but do not provide personal care services.
Each option in Glendale has its unique features and benefits, and the right choice depends on the individual's health status, level of independence, and personal preferences. It's important to assess the specific needs and seek a facility that aligns with those requirements to ensure a comfortable and fulfilling living situation.
How to Qualify for Assisted Living in Glendale Wisconsin
Qualifying for assisted living in Glendale, Wisconsin, involves meeting specific criteria that ensure residents receive the appropriate level of care for their needs. It's important to understand these requirements to make a smooth transition into an assisted living community.
Firstly, an assessment of the individual's care needs is necessary. This typically involves a health evaluation by a licensed healthcare provider, which will determine if the level of care offered by an assisted living facility is suitable for the potential resident's situation. The assessment may include an evaluation of the individual's ability to perform activities of daily living (ADLs), such as bathing, dressing, and medication management.
In addition to health requirements, financial qualifications must also be considered. Assisted living costs can be significant, so it's essential to review one's finances to ensure affordability. Many residents utilize personal savings, retirement funds, long-term care insurance, or proceeds from the sale of a home to pay for assisted living services.
For those who may need financial assistance, government programs can be a valuable resource. In Wisconsin, eligible residents may apply for the Family Care program, a Medicaid waiver program designed to help individuals who require long-term care services. This program can provide financial support for services in assisted living facilities for those who meet the eligibility criteria, which include both financial and functional requirements.
To navigate the qualification process for assisted living in Glendale, it can be helpful to consult with local senior care advisors or social workers who specialize in elder care. They can offer guidance on completing necessary paperwork, understanding the intricacies of available government programs, and finding an assisted living community that fits both the care needs and budget of the individual seeking assistance.
Advantages and Disadvantages: Assisted Living in Glendale, Wisconsin
Assisted living facilities provide a supportive environment for seniors who may need help with daily activities but still wish to maintain a level of independence. In Glendale, Wisconsin, these facilities offer a unique blend of services and amenities that cater to the elderly population. However, like any other long-term care option, assisted living comes with its own set of advantages and disadvantages.
One of the primary advantages of assisted living in Glendale is the quality of care available. Many facilities in the area boast well-trained staff and a low staff-to-resident ratio, ensuring personalized attention and prompt assistance. The city's serene setting also contributes to the peaceful and comfortable atmosphere, which is beneficial for seniors' mental and emotional well-being.
Additionally, Glendale's assisted living communities often provide a plethora of social activities and programs designed to keep residents engaged and connected. From exercise classes to cultural outings, these activities foster a sense of community and prevent the isolation that can sometimes occur in later life.
On the financial side, while costs can be a concern, Glendale's assisted living options are generally on par with national averages, making them relatively affordable compared to other regions. Some facilities may even offer financial assistance programs or accept long-term care insurance, which can help mitigate expenses.
Conversely, one disadvantage is that not all seniors may find the transition to an assisted living environment easy. The loss of a long-time home and the adjustment to a new living arrangement can be challenging for some individuals. Furthermore, while costs in Glendale are average, they can still be prohibitive for those without sufficient savings, long-term care insurance, or access to financial aid.
Lastly, while the level of care is appropriate for many, those with more advanced medical needs may find that assisted living facilities in Glendale are not equipped to provide the intensive care required, potentially necessitating a move to a nursing home or specialized care center down the line.
In conclusion, assisted living in Glendale, Wisconsin, offers a balanced environment for seniors seeking support with daily living activities. It is essential for families and potential residents to weigh these advantages and disadvantages carefully to make the most informed decision for their specific needs and circumstances.
